BUA Group Invests $65m In Rivers Port Terminal Upgrade » News.ng
BUA Group has announced a substantial private investment exceeding $65 million for the complete reconstruction of Terminal B at the Rivers Port Complex, with project completion scheduled for early 2026. BUA Group commits $65 million to Rivers Port Terminal reconstruction, no public funds involved
BUA Group says it is investing over $65 million—entirely self-funded—to reconstruct Terminal B of the Rivers Port Complex, with completion expected in the first quarter of 2026. BUA Challenges Hadiza Usman: "Cite The Specific Clause Authorising Terminal Shutdown" Over Port Concession - TheNigeriaLawyer
The Management of BUA Group has called on Hadiza Bala Usman, former Managing Director of the Nigerian Ports Authority (NPA) and current Special Adviser to President Bola Tinubu on Policy Coordination, to publicly identify the specific clause allegedly breached by the company that warranted the termination of its port concession agreement.
